Springwell Mobilizes Volunteers to Deliver Meals
Every weekday, Springwell delivers more than 800 hot, nutritious meals to older adults in Belmont, Brookline, Newton, Waltham, Watertown, Wellesley and Weston who are facing challenges related to aging that make leaving their homes difficult. New Ways to Lower your Medicare Costs in 2020
A new state law in Massachusetts is expanding several Medicare Savings Programs (also known as "MassHealth Buy-in" programs). These programs help older residents and people living with disabilities save money on their Medicare coverage.
